Transaction 7ed81ac99bb7fa2603847852dc968f31291b2246044bbd7543c72140dc7a39cf
1 Input
1 Output
-
7ed81ac99bb7fa2603847852dc968f31291b2246044bbd7543c72140dc7a39cf:0
- value
- 434638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68247a6e2c81ef89921e0be94c68514393f51e4e OP_EQUAL
- address
- 3BBfu3g5teXDeoStZH2VQSi845hLyfHLCt